Automating onboarding workflows and reminders

Automating onboarding workflows and reminders streamlines the process of integrating SPOC participants by reducing manual tasks and ensuring timely communication. This approach enhances efficiency and consistency in delivering onboarding materials.

Implementing automation involves setting up sequences that trigger at specific stages of the onboarding process. Examples include automatically sending welcome emails, distributing initial instructional content, and scheduling reminders for upcoming tasks or deadlines.

The key to creating effective automated workflows includes defining clear milestones, utilizing robust learning management system features, and customizing messages to suit learner needs. This reduces cognitive load on facilitators and maintains consistent messaging throughout the onboarding journey.

A prioritized list of automation actions may include:

  1. Sending welcome notifications upon registration.
  2. Distributing essential onboarding materials automatically.
  3. Setting up reminders for upcoming activities or assessments.
  4. Collecting feedback post-onboarding to inform future improvements.

These automated workflows and reminders ensure SPOC participants remain engaged, informed, and prepared, ultimately contributing to a more seamless onboarding experience.

Personalization Strategies in SPOC Onboarding

Personalization strategies in SPOC onboarding are aimed at tailoring the experience to meet individual learner needs and preferences, thereby increasing engagement and retention. Customization can be achieved by assessing learners’ backgrounds, prior knowledge, and learning goals from the outset.

Implementing personalization involves several practical steps. For example, consider these approaches:

  • Gathering initial learner data through surveys or assessments to inform content customization.
  • Offering flexible learning paths based on skill levels or areas of interest.
  • Providing targeted resources or supplementary materials aligned with individual goals.
  • Using adaptive learning technologies that adjust content difficulty based on performance.

These strategies not only enhance the relevance of onboarding materials but also foster a learner-centric environment. By creating customized onboarding experiences, creating SPOC onboarding materials becomes more effective in supporting diverse learner needs while promoting engagement and success.

Challenges and Solutions in Creating SPOC Onboarding Materials

Creating SPOC onboarding materials presents several challenges that require careful consideration. One common difficulty is ensuring content accessibility for diverse learners with varying backgrounds and technical skills. To address this, designing simplified and inclusive materials, along with clear instructions, can enhance comprehension and engagement.

Another challenge involves maintaining content relevance while avoiding information overload. Striking a balance between comprehensive guidance and conciseness is essential. Using modular content with focused sections allows participants to access information as needed without feeling overwhelmed.

Technical barriers also pose significant hurdles. Some learners may face issues with learning management systems or digital tools. Providing technical support resources and offering alternative formats can help mitigate these problems. Automating workflows and reminders further support smooth onboarding despite potential technical limitations.

Regular evaluation of onboarding materials is vital, yet it can be challenging to gather actionable feedback effectively. Implementing surveys and tracking participation metrics allows continuous improvement. Addressing these challenges through strategic solutions ensures the creation of effective SPOC onboarding materials that optimize learner experience.
